Digital Agriculture Meets Chemical Innovation
Smart farming technologies are rapidly becoming embedded into the crop protection ecosystem. Data-driven decision-making tools are enabling farmers to apply chemicals only when and where they’re needed. Through satellite imagery, sensor networks, and predictive analytics, farmers can now track crop health, forecast pest pressures, and fine-tune their input strategies with surgical precision.
This integration of digital agriculture is reducing chemical waste, lowering input costs, and improving yield consistency—all while meeting regulatory and consumer expectations for sustainable practices. Chemical companies are adapting by designing products that are compatible with precision application tools such as drones and autonomous sprayers.
As digital intelligence becomes a core component of input management, traditional agrochemical companies are transforming into tech-savvy solution providers with a 360-degree view of farm needs.
R&D Driving Next-Gen Crop Protection
Research and development have become central to competitive advantage in the agrochemical space. With pests becoming more resistant and regulations becoming tighter, companies are investing in new modes of action, microbially derived ingredients, and environmentally responsive formulations.
Key innovations include:
-
RNA interference (RNAi) technology, which silences pest genes without harming beneficial insects.
-
Encapsulated formulations for controlled, sustained release and minimal environmental drift.
-
Biological blends that combine natural and synthetic agents for enhanced effectiveness and reduced toxicity.
These innovations are enhancing the effectiveness of crop protection while minimizing collateral damage to ecosystems. The R&D arms of leading companies are also focused on crop-specific solutions, aiming for maximum efficacy with minimal input.
Policy and Regulation: Catalysts for Strategic Shifts
As global governments tighten regulations on chemical residues, groundwater contamination, and biodiversity impact, crop protection strategies are being recalibrated. Regulatory shifts—especially in Europe and North America—are pressuring companies to accelerate reformulations and invest in safer alternatives.
To adapt, manufacturers are not only rethinking their products but also their market approach. Pre-emptive compliance, proactive communication with regulators, and transparent safety testing have become essential components of strategy.
In many markets, companies are also supporting farmer education and stewardship programs, ensuring that products are used correctly and sustainably. This not only helps preserve regulatory access but also builds brand trust and farmer loyalty.
